The Local Area

Laying claim to the home of Scottish Rugby, Murrayfield is also renowned as one of the capital’s most exclusive residential areas. With its scenic views of the Pentland Hills, it’s hard to believe this leafy location is less than two miles from the bustling city centre.

A range of shops, delis, takeaways and pubs can be found in nearby Roseburn, whilst Edinburgh’s West End with its high-end restaurants, fashionable bars and boutiques is also close by.

There is an abundance of leisure and recreational amenities on the doorstep including Edinburgh Zoo, the National Galleries, Murrayfield Stadium and Murrayfield Lawn Tennis Club, and there are golf courses at both Ravelston and Murrayfield. Peaceful walks are available along the Water of Leith and at nearby Corstorphine Hill.

Some of Edinburgh's finest private school are in, or close to, Murrayfield including St George's School for Girls and Erskine Stewart Melville School.

Due to its westerly position, Murrayfield is conveniently placed for swift access to Haymarket train station and the tramline offering speedy services to Edinburgh Airport. The Edinburgh City Bypass and M8/M9 motorway network is also within easy reach.
